About the Role

We're looking for a Level 2 IT Support Engineer to join a high profile and growing MSP team. This is a hands-on role supporting a range of SME clients across Microsoft 365, servers, virtualisation, networking, security, and telephony environments. You'll be responsible for resolving escalated support issues, performing systems administration tasks, maintaining client infrastructure, and assisting with projects and deployments. This role suits someone who enjoys technical problem solving, takes ownership of issues, and is comfortable working directly with clients.

Responsibilities

  • Provide Level 2 technical support via phone, remote access, email and onsite.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ues across Windows, Microsoft 365, networking, servers and business applications.
  • Administer and support the Microsoft 365 ecosystem, including Exchange Online, Teams, SharePoint, OneDrive, Intune and Entra ID.
  • Build, deploy, maintain and troubleshoot Windows Server and virtualisation environments (Hyper-V and/or VMware).
  • Configure and support network infrastructure including switches, routers, wireless access points, firewalls and VPNs.
  • Support telephony and collaboration platforms including 3CX and Microsoft Teams Calling.
  • Monitor backups, infrastructure health, security alerts and system performance.
  • Maintain accurate documentation, ticket updates and client records.
  • Assist with infrastructure upgrades, cloud migrations, hardware refreshes and other project work.
  • Participate in the after-hours on-call roster as required.
